AB InBev and Coors escape antitrust suit over exports
Credit: iStock/bmcent1
A Wisconsin brewery’s claim that Anheuser-Busch InBev and Molson Coors illegally restrained its beer export trade to a Canadian province can't be heard in US court because the alleged conduct is governed by a contract with the province, a federal judge has ruled.
